Car seat trade-in returns to Target

Unlocking Savings: Target's Car Seat Trade-In Program Returns

In a move that's sure to delight parents across the nation, Target's popular car seat trade-in program is making a comeback. This initiative allows customers to exchange their old car seats for a significant discount on a new one, providing a convenient and eco-friendly solution for families.

Unlock Substantial Savings with Target's Car Seat Trade-In

Embracing Sustainability and Saving Big

Target's car seat trade-in program is more than just a way to save money – it's a testament to the retailer's commitment to sustainability. By encouraging customers to recycle their old car seats, Target is helping to reduce the amount of waste that ends up in landfills. This not only benefits the environment but also aligns with the growing consumer demand for eco-friendly practices.The process is simple: customers can bring their old car seats to any Target store and receive a 20% off coupon towards the purchase of a new car seat, booster seat, or car seat base. This offer is valid for two weeks, giving families ample time to take advantage of the savings.

Convenience and Flexibility for Busy Families

For busy parents, the convenience of the car seat trade-in program is a game-changer. Instead of having to navigate the complex process of donating or recycling their old car seats, they can simply drop them off at their local Target store and receive an immediate discount. This streamlined approach saves time and effort, allowing families to focus on more pressing matters.Moreover, the program's flexibility caters to the diverse needs of families. Whether it's a worn-out infant car seat, an outgrown toddler seat, or a booster that's seen better days, Target accepts a wide range of car seat types, ensuring that every customer can participate and benefit from the savings.
